Transaction a51fc8d2992cd26cbd55bfe21786a90b210ce3bba4e2f9512f73bbcecce111a5

1 Input
2 Outputs
  • a51fc8d2992cd26cbd55bfe21786a90b210ce3bba4e2f9512f73bbcecce111a5:0
  • value  1506137
    address  3MrvPSmfaEwbobJX3Z1gmDhgmr6Z4rJQ7e
  • a51fc8d2992cd26cbd55bfe21786a90b210ce3bba4e2f9512f73bbcecce111a5:1
  • value  1585784
    address  32WD2VQcgdmuxVBtzEKApvBDaadY4ZpoQy